SCAM: These people called a very elderly and confused relative claiming to provide call barring services and asking for her debit card details to charge her £89. After the call she realised she had been scammed. There are 113 companies registered at the address they gave.

Had them call around midday and it claimed they were following up on the government's free loft insulation. It then started asking questions and I noticed that if I didn't give the 'right' answer it would repeat the question. I think it is a computer-controlled call that responds to replies and from searches it may also be a cloned number. I hung up and call barred them.
